Three crops that contribute maximum to global food grain production are Wheat, rice and maize, which belong to the family Poaceae (Gramineae).

  1. True
  2. False
  3. Cannot be determined
  4. None of the above

Correct answer: True

Solution

Wheat, rice, and maize are the three largest contributors to global food grain production, and all three are members of the grass family Poaceae (also called Gramineae). Therefore, the statement is true.
